Encapsulates a start and end DateTime that represent the range of dates.

Use this package as a library

Depend on it

Run this command:

With Dart:

 $ dart pub add in_date_range

This will add a line like this to your package's pubspec.yaml (and run an implicit dart pub get):

dependencies:
  in_date_range: ^1.0.0-dev.1

Alternatively, your editor might support dart pub get. Check the docs for your editor to learn more.

Import it

Now in your Dart code, you can use:

import 'package:in_date_range/in_date_range.dart';
